Career Victories


PGA TOUR Victories (2):
2013 (1) HP Byron Nelson Championship. 2015 (1) Frys.com Open.
Korn Ferry Tour Victories (1):
2018 (1) Albertsons Boise Open presented by Kraft Nabisco.
International Victories (10):
2007 SK Telecom Open. 2008 Kolon-Hana Bank Korea Open. 2009 GS Caltex Maekyung Open. 2009 Kolon-Hana Bank Korea Open. 2010 SK Telecom Open. 2011 Vana H Cup KBC Augusta. 2011 Coca-Cola Tokai Classic. 2011 Japan Open. 2013 Shinhan Donghae Open. 2014 Shinhan Donghae Open.

Personal


  • Following the 2015 Presidents Cup, served as a rifleman in the South Korean army as part of a mandatory two-year military commitment. Returned to the PGA TOUR at the 2017 Safeway Open, site of his second PGA TOUR win.
  • Achieved his goal of playing Augusta National when he qualified for the 2012 Masters Tournament.
  • Favorite food is Korean barbecue.
  • Would include Tiger Woods as one of the players in his dream foursome.
  • Began playing at age 11 at the urging of his parents, who both play. Was more interested in baseball as a youth before turning his full-time athletic attention to golf.
  • Was the fourth Korean-born player to win on the PGA TOUR, joining K.J. Choi, Y.E. Yang and Kevin Na. Was the sixth player of Korean descent to win, joining Choi, Yang, Na, Anthony Kim and John Huh. Kim and Huh were both born in the United States.
